
Misto+ offers a glimpse into Ukrainian regional broadcasting that’s surprisingly robust. This isn't a slick national network trying to capture every eye; it’s a channel that feels rooted in its city, Lviv, and its surrounding oblast. You'll watch Misto+ online and find a schedule that’s heavy on local news bulletins, often running twice daily with regional updates and council meeting coverage. That’s its primary strength. Documentaries often focus on Western Ukrainian history and culture. Live programming is limited, but event coverage, parades, festivals, political rallies, fills gaps. Think of it as a public access channel for an entire region. It's not always polished. Production values can be uneven, and camera work sometimes feels amateurish. But that's also its charm. You’ll see actual local figures, not just national talking heads. For anyone curious about Ukraine beyond Kyiv, Misto+ live is a window into provincial life.
